What the developers have to say:

Why Early Access?

“Because Nyassembled! is being developed by a single individual, there is a lack of objective evaluation and verification of gameplay, content, difficulty, environment-dependent behavior, etc. Feedback from players is essential to complete this work and officially launch it with confidence.”

Approximately how long will this game be in Early Access?

“It is expected to last at least one year from the start of Early Access. This period may be longer depending on the nature of player suggestions and requests.”

How is the full version planned to differ from the Early Access version?

“Our goal for the full version is to implement deeper levels and a true ending. We also plan to augment the overall content (battle map variations, skills, modules, items, characters, small missions, etc.). Depending on the success of our game balancing efforts, we are considering adding a game mode with a more roguelike feel.”

What is the current state of the Early Access version?

“The core game mechanics are already in place and can be played through to the normal ending. All features listed on the Steam page are present in the Early Access version. However, the story will leave you feeling like you are halfway through. There are many ideas for content that have not yet been implemented. The amount of content may be sufficient in its current state, but we believe that the more content in a procedurally generated game, the more fun it should be.”

Will the game be priced differently during and after Early Access?

“We believe that the price should be reviewed from time to time depending on the level of completion and amount of content. The price will increase slightly during the Early Access period to reflect the added content and refinement of the system. The increase before and after the end of Early Access will be small.”

How are you planning on involving the Community in your development process?

“In order to keep as much information as possible in one place, we are looking for input from the Steam community. Please feel free to share your thoughts, feedback, bug reports, comments about cats, etc. at any time. You can also leave a review on the store. We look forward to your participation.”

About This Game

Obtain a certain item in the deepest level of the dungeon. The goal is simple, but the path is unpredictable!

Modular Mech

This machine, called CAT, has a structure that allows its parts to be freely interchangeable; only one core module is absolutely essential. Show your originality. Remember that each pilot cat has their own strengths and weaknesses.

Simultaneous Turn-Based Battle

In Nyassembled!, the actions of all units are commanded in advance, and then they act simultaneously. The key to victory is anticipating your opponent's actions.

Procedural Generation

The world map and battlefields are randomly generated. Build your strategy on the fly.

Other Features

Various modules and skills
The combinations of CAT modules and pilot skills are endless.

Destructible environment
Every object can be destroyed. Let your cats run wild. The more they destroy, the more bonuses you get.

Objects with care
Battlefields are filled with objects that can affect the outcome of a fight. How you use and handle them is where your skill comes into play.

Fog of war
It's hard to deal with threats you can't see. The same goes for the cats you play against. You can gain an advantage by spotting your opponents first and launching a preemptive strike.

Replay and log
Don't worry when a lot of things are happening at once. The powerful replay and log feature gives you a complete picture of what happened.

Carrier
If you can't win with CATs alone, you can support them directly with special functions and items installed on your carrier.

Story

In the distant future, a long time has passed since most of the human race was wiped out on Earth and the Moon. The very few survivors live quietly in a small city in a remote corner of the world, entrusting their existence to the control of computers, in perpetual stagnation without progress or decline.

You are an information technology expert living in such a city.

At the request of an acquaintance, you have been searching for her missing cat. You followed his footsteps through electronic records, which somehow led you to an abandoned server no longer in use.

There you found a mysterious virtual world, a playground for electronic cats. Putting aside the purpose of your visit for the moment, let's play with them using CATs.
